Kolte-Patil: ₹800Cr Fundraise & Positive Analyst Outlook

Detailed Analysis

  • On September 6, 2025, Kolte-Patil Developers’ Board approved a substantial fundraise of up to ₹800 crores through various financial instruments like equity shares and bonds, alongside increasing borrowing and mortgage limits to ₹1,500 crores each. This move signals the company’s intent to fuel growth and capitalize on opportunities within the expanding Indian real estate market.
  • The company also recommended a final dividend of ₹4.00 per equity share (face value ₹10.00) for the financial year 2022-23, subject to shareholder approval. This demonstrates a commitment to returning value to shareholders even as it pursues ambitious growth plans.
  • A monitoring agency report confirmed the proper utilization of ₹417.03 crore from a previous preferential issue, with funds allocated to corporate purposes, new project development (₹265.00 crore), and government premiums (₹48.03 crore). This confirms responsible financial management and transparency in fund allocation.
  • Earlier in the month, on September 1, 2025, Goldman Sachs (Singapore) Pte - ODI sold 660,003 shares of Kolte-Patil Developers at ₹467.75 per share, while Goldman Sachs Bank Europe SE - ODI simultaneously purchased the same number of shares at the same price. This follows similar activity on August 29, 2025, suggesting internal reshuffling of holdings rather than a fundamental shift in investment outlook.
  • As of September 5, 2025, analysts set a target price of ₹512.75 for Kolte-Patil Developers, representing a potential upside of 12.11% from its current price of ₹464.45. The stock was trading at ₹465.00, a 1.59% increase from the previous closing price of ₹457.70, with a market capitalization of ₹4103.90 crore.
  • Investor sentiment appears mixed, with the stock down 6.65% from its 52-week high but up 94.33% from its 52-week low as of September 5, 2025. Search interest decreased by 18% in the last 30 days, potentially indicating waning public attention.
  • Shareholding data as of June 30, 2025, shows a decrease in Mutual Fund holding to 3.79% and an increase in Foreign Institutional Investor (FII) holding to 8.12%. This shift suggests evolving institutional investor preferences.
